Rapid Marine is proud to announce a milestone achievement with the sale of its 10,000th Rapid Padeye. The innovative deck fitting has revolutionised tender storage and safety on motor yachts across the UK and Europe.
Born from a flash of inspiration during a 10 mile evening run in 2015 by Managing Director Mike Evers, the Rapid Padeye was designed to overcome age old problems with traditional eyebolts and folding padeyes. While eyebolts pose a trip hazard and folding padeyes often pull free under load due to the lack of backing plates, the Rapid Padeye offers a safer, more durable solution.
Manufactured entirely in the UK, a foundation of the brand’s commitment to high quality products, the Rapid Padeye is an innovative solution for boat owners to upgrade their traditional eyebolts. Fitted with a snap toggle fixing system provides a robust backing plate without craning the boat out of the water, making it ideal for easy retrofitting. Its spring loaded, weather tight seal prevents water and debris from entering the padeye, and a secure locking mechanism ensures the tender remains safely stowed while on the water.
Known for its sleek, discreet appearance and hazard free design, the Rapid Padeye the perfect blend of form and function without spoiling the look of your deck.
The Rapid Padeye received industry acclaim at its debut, ranking in the top 3 in the Deck Equipment category at the DAME Awards at METSTRADE 2015, out of 157 products. That early recognition helped to cement Rapid Marine’s place in the marine equipment market.
“We are thrilled to have reached the remarkable milestone of 10,000 units sold, which is a testament to the confidence that boat builders and owners have in the Rapid Padeye,” said Managing Director Mike Evers.
Today, Rapid Marine offers three versions of the Padeye: The Flush Fitting for a seamless deck finish, the Low Profile for GRP and flybridges, and the Caulk Line model for synthetic teak decks, each designed with practical installation and aesthetics in mind.
